Craw Stonereaper and his friend Zarnas are outside of the Altrumm Ruins in the Arborstone explorable section of the mission. The A/Me build to farm both takes practice and is rather risky because if you get body blocked during any part of the run you will die and need to retry.
Here's the build:
A/Me
12 + 1 Shadow Arts
Rest in Domination
Skills:
Backfire
Arcane Echo
Shadow Form
Shadow Refuge
Dash
Dark Escape
Shatter Enchantment
Energy Burn
For the run you just make an immediate left as you exit Altrumm Ruins and get ready to run past the mob of Wardens.
Before you aggro them, cast Arcane Echo. Follow the A Echo immediately with Shadow Form and use Dash or Dark Escape to start running past them. There's about a 1 in 10 chance that you won't hit a trap, and the traps that they lay down are Barbed Trap and Snare. Both cripple you and barbed trap also causes bleeding. Just keep running, using your speed boost skills as they recharge. As soon as Shadow Form blinks, use the echo'd version of it. If you keep cycling your run skills and going in a straight line, you should make it out of aggro a few seconds before your second shadow form wears off.
Heal up and get ready for the boss farming part.
Run back the way you came (you shouldn't have to go very far) and you will see an opening in the side of the hallway (these huge wooden double doors). Run through that and you will see Craw Stonereaper. Completely ignore him for now and keep running, use either Dash or Dark Escape to dump aggro from him.
A few feet away should be a water filled pool with a columned wall on one side. You should also be able to see Zarnas, our elementalist friend. This is where the run gets tricky and where shadow form also earns its keep again. You have to aggro him from the other side of the wall by using your aggro bubble. He spams stone daggers that hit for ~60 dmg each. THESE WILL KILL YOU IF THEY ARE HITTING YOU. If they are hitting you, use Shadow Form and back off. The point is to stand behind a portion of the wall that the Stone Daggers cannot hit you at.
Once you aren't being hit by the stone daggers (i.e. he is spamming them but they aren't doing anything to you because you are behind a wall) you are ready for the next step.
He will periodically cycle Gale in with his Stone Daggers. Gale causes Exhaustion and will eventually deplete his energy pool. When he stops casting Gale on you and all you see is his spam of Stone Daggers, move to the next step.
Cast Arcane Echo --> Backfire on Zarnas and let him deal damage to himself by spamming his Daggers through backfire. Refresh the hex as needed.
When Zarnas is down to the point where his next casting of Daggers will kill him, he stops casting them.
By now you may be wondering what Shatter Enchantment and Energy Burn are there for, and others may have just figured it out now.
He uses Aura of Restoration and should have a bit of energy left at that amount of hp.
Use Shatter Enchantment + Energy Burn in his weakened state and boom, dead elly boss.
Zarnas does drop a green.

Craw is probably the easiest part of this run and can also be done with an A/Mo.
Stand behind the wall closest to Craw Stonereaper so that your aggro bubble has aggro'ed him to you but hit wand attacks cannot hit you.
Move to the side and allow him to wand you 2-3 times so that you are down to ~120-150 hp.
Get back behind the wall where he cannot wand you anymore and cast Arcane Echo --> Backfire on him. He will eventually kill himself by casting through backfire and his spam of Defile Flesh (20% hp sac when he uses it) and Lingering Curse (10% hp sac). Backfire will add significantly to his hp sacrificing spells and contribute to his death.
If you are down to ~90-100 hp, use Shadow Refuge to combat some of the degen and give you some healing over time. You do not want to be over 1/2 of your hp though when you are doing this because he will stop casting Defile Flesh and Lingering Curse, effectively ruining the possibility of killing him.
Keep refreshing backfire until he dies.
Stonreaper drops yet another green...The Stonereaper is a very good curses staff for an SS necro: +5e (insightful) 20% chance for 1/2 recharge of curses, and 20% chance for +1 to curses.
